    Use capacity tables or flow charts for determining a direct-operated regulator’s capacity. When sizing direct-operated regulators, use interpolation for application pressures differing from the values in the capacity tables. For best results, use data from within the same spring range.

    The expansion of gas at two different orifices in a two-stage system greatly reduces the “refrigeration effect” that causes freezeups. See Fisher Bulletins LP-18 and LP-24 for more detailed information on freezing regulators.

    For Types 95LD and 95HD regulators, the pressure ranges indicate the differential pressure that can be obtained with the indicated spring. The differential pressure (spring setting) is added to the spring case loading pressure to determine the actual outlet pressure.
